Barmer, May 10 -- The Local police in Rajasthan's Barmer have successfully recovered debris of an unidentified missile, following the recent incident involving an attempted Pakistani drone attack early Saturday.
The debris, measuring approximately 3 feet in diameter and resembling a fan, was transported away in a police vehicle.
Speaking on the process, a police officer involved recovery said,"We were effectively able to recover the debris of the missile... The debris we retrieved here was 3 feet (in diameter); it was like a fan... We have been clearing the debris of the from the area."
